7. FFT
The FFT (Fast Fourier Transform) process converts a time-domain signal into its
frequency components mathematically.
FFT waveforms are useful in the following applications:
■
Measure harmonic content and distortion in systems
■
Characterize noise in DC power supplies
■
Analyze harmonics in power lines
■
Analyze vibration

Note:
1) Signals that have a DC component or offset can cause incorrect FFT waveform
component magnitude values. To minimize the DC component, choose AC Coupling on
the source signal.
